    Странное поведение Actions в Zabbix 1.8.3

    Добрый день

    У нас возник вопрос, допустим у нас есть два хоста (host_1, host_2) а также есть Templates (Template_1, Template_2, Template_3)

    к host_1 подключен: Template_1
    к host_2 подключен: Template_2

    в каждом Template есть N кол-во Items и Triggers

    так вот мы создали два Actions (Action_1, Action_2)

    Первый Action_1 в нем выставленно Condition HostTemplate = Template_1 то есть когда срабатывает Trigger из этого Template_1 то должен работать только Action_1

    Второй Action_2 в нем выставленно Condition HostTemplate = Template_2 то есть когда срабатывает Trigger из этого Template_2 то должен работать только Action_2


    Так вот что мы наблюдаем что если я подключаю Template_3 к Host1 то начинаю получить Notification (из триггеров который присутствуют в Template_3 только) из Action_2 даже без того чтоб добавить Template_3 в Condition выполнения Action.

    Пожалуйста поясните.

    Наша идея сделать Action per Template и посылать разные сообщения из Action.

    С уважением Павел

            else if (condition->conditiontype == CONDITION_TYPE_HOST_TEMPLATE)
            {
            ZBX_STR2UINT64(condition_value, condition->value);

            result = DBselect(
            "select distinct ht.templateid"
            " from hosts_templates ht,items i,functions f,triggers t"
            " where ht.hostid=i.hostid"
            " and i.itemid=f.itemid"
            " and f.triggerid=t.triggerid"
            " and t.triggerid=" ZBX_FS_UI64
            " and ht.templateid=" ZBX_FS_UI64,
            event->objectid,
            condition_value);

            switch (condition->operator)
            {
            case CONDITION_OPERATOR_EQUAL:
            if (NULL != DBfetch(result))
            ret = SUCCEED;
            break;
            case CONDITION_OPERATOR_NOT_EQUAL:
            if (NULL == DBfetch(result))
            ret = SUCCEED;
            break;
            default:
            zabbix_log(LOG_LEVEL_ERR, "Unsupported operator [%d] for condition id [" ZBX_FS_UI64 "]",
            condition->operator,
            condition->conditionid);
            }
            DBfree_result(result);
            }
